Built Right From the Start
When it comes to new construction, the roof over your head is more than just a finishing touch — it's a critical part of your building's structural integrity, energy efficiency, and long-term durability.
Our process starts long before the first panel is installed. We begin with a comprehensive review of your plans, architectural specifications, and overall project vision. From there, we conduct an on-site evaluation to analyze the structure, layout, and terrain — allowing us to custom-design a roofing system that aligns with your building's requirements, use case, and budget.
We also take the time to understand your goals for the building's functionality — from energy conservation and stormwater management to noise reduction and fire safety. Every commercial roof has a job to do, and our team will make sure yours does it with strength and style.

Frequently Asked Questions
What commercial roofing systems do you install for new construction?
We install TPO, PVC, EPDM, standing seam metal, R-Panel, Ag-Panel, modified bitumen, asphalt shingles, and synthetic roof coatings for new construction projects.
Do you work with general contractors on commercial projects?
Yes. We regularly partner with general contractors on new commercial construction. We can work from architectural plans or help specify the right system for your project.
Do you handle re-roofing as well as new construction?
Absolutely. Re-roofing existing commercial structures is one of our most common project types. We assess the existing system and substrate before recommending the best approach.
